Management Meeting Minutes — Legacy Pricing

Attendees: regional leads, finance, operations. Agreed: 7% increase for legacy Daleford accounts, effective next cycle. Notices staggered over four weeks. Branch managers to brief frontline staff; no exceptions without regional approval. Retention scripts distributed by Friday. Churn risk rated low. Next review in six weeks. The confidential commercial context is recorded below.

board note of kafof-yahag: Druaelox Foods plans to raise the Holwyn list price by 35 percent in July.

POSTMORTEM TIMELINE — 14:22

Reports exported from Glimmerstat showed row timestamps shifted by five hours for customers outside the default region. The export worker applied the server's local zone instead of the workspace setting. On-call rolled back the formatting change and re-queued affected exports. New team members: zone handling lives in the export layer only. The rollback build is recorded by the token below.

build token for tajeg-bajep: htk14_409ba9df6b8acb

Subject: Key rotation — Crashfunnel ingest

Rotating the Crashfunnel ingest key today. The old key served the Pellwick mobile crash-report pipeline since the symbolication rework and is being retired per quarterly policy. No code changes required beyond the config bump in PR 412 — please review that the uploader and the retry worker both read the new value from config, not the baked-in constant. Staging already switched; prod flips at 16:00. The new key for the internal ingest endpoint follows below.

app token of hahig-bawef = qvz4-jEJj

**Ticket AR-442: Vault locked while investigating slow autocomplete index**

The Pinefold autocomplete index rebuild has slowed to roughly forty minutes, well beyond the agreed ten. To profile it, you will need credentials stored in the Orrenvault, which locked itself after the last failed rotation. Please unseal it carefully and document each step. Use the recovery passphrase provided directly below.

unlock words, fahof-yahaf: praael-gorox-tamix-druwyn-zorys